Title: James A. Strilich: Innovator in Industrial Automation
Introduction
James A. Strilich, based in Phoenix, AZ, is a prominent inventor with a significant contribution to the field of industrial automation and control systems. With a remarkable portfolio of 12 patents, Strilich's innovative work has the potential to transform data handling and communication processes within industrial settings.
Latest Patents
Strilich's most recent patents include a "Data distribution method for a process automation and internet of things system." This invention introduces a multicast transmission system designed to prioritize the transmission of critical data to various client applications, including Human-Machine Interface (HMI) stations, historians, trend views, alarm management functions, advanced process controls, peer-to-peer communications, and supervisory control. The method involves formulating a comprehensive blast list of relevant data types that are collected and stored in a system server, subsequently distributed to embedded controllers for multicasting.
Another notable patent is the "Apparatus and method for virtualizing a connection to a node in an industrial control and automation system." This apparatus features specialized hardware to facilitate communication over a supervisory control network with various components of an industrial process control system. The device enhances connectivity by incorporating a virtualization component that interacts with a computing platform to streamline communication between industrial systems.
Career Highlights
James A. Strilich has an impressive career history marked by pivotal roles in notable companies. He has notably worked with Honeywell International Inc. and Honeywell G.m.b.h., where his expertise in the automation industry flourished. His career is distinguished by a commitment to advancing technology within the field of process control.
Collaborations
Throughout his career, Strilich has collaborated with esteemed professionals, including Paul Francis McLaughlin and Christiaan M. H. Mets. These collaborations have contributed to the development of innovative solutions and technologies that enhance the efficiency and reliability of industrial automation systems.
